In my 1.20 career game, where I'm managing every game, I had a long stretch of games punctuated by a double-header on the last day before an off day.

Needless to say, my entire roster was fatigued to the point that I had trouble fielding anybody at all who wasn't "Fair" or lower for the first game.

I spent a good amount of time working out lineups for the two games, intending to start 8 guys in game one, and rest 7; then switch, starting the 7 fresh guys in game 2 using only my 'freshest' outfielder in both games.

To my surprise and disappointment, after the first game nearly everybody on my lineup was in "Excellent" or "Very Good" condition.

This seems to imply that the 'Recovery' portion of the 'Condition' algorithm is done at the end of each game.

That might be appropriate for the 'Cost' portion, but I'd like to see the 'Recovery' portion actually performed at day's end.

(See the 1.41 Health thread for my ideas on the 'Cost' portion - I'd like to see that on a per-inning basis.)
